1.The clinical effect of specific immune therapy for children with allergic rhinitis and its influence on the level of serum IL -17 and IL -35
Bo JIANG ; Zhichao MA ; Yong LI ; Baohong TAO
Chinese Journal of Primary Medicine and Pharmacy 2015;(18):2737-2740
Objective To study the clinical effect of specific immune therapy for children with allergic rhini-tis(AR)and its influence on the level of serum IL -17 and IL -35.Methods 174 children with AR were chosen as the research group,who were used specific immune therapy for 24 months.In same period,110 cases of healthy chil-dren were selected as the control group.Curative effect was evaluated by rhinitis symptoms total score(TRSS)points rate.quality of life was evaluated by nasal conjunctivitis related quality of life questionnaire(RQLQ)score.Pulmonary function before and after treatment,serum Eos counting,IL -17,IL -35 were detected.Results (1 )In research group,the total effective rate after treatment of 2 years was 89.66%,which was significantly higher than 71.26% after treatment of 1 year,there was statistically significant difference(χ2 =18.716,P <0.05).(2)In the research group, TRSS score and RQLQ score after treatment of 1 year and 2 years were lower than that before treatment(t =28.360, 42.850,7.749,42.850,all P <0.05 ),and the data after treatment of 2 years were less than that after treatment 1 year(t =19.207,10.558,all P <0.05).(3)In the research group,FEV1 /predictive value after treatment of 1 year and 2 years elevated compared to that before the treatment,the airway resistance value /forecast and Eos count were lower than that before the treatment(t =15.972,27.811,48.780,62.211,10.930,62.211,all P <0.05).FEV1 /pre-dicted value after treatment of two years was higher than that after treatment of 1 year,airway resistance value /forecast and Eos counts were less than that after treatment of 1 year(t =8.728,14.707,16.488,all P <0.05 ).(4)In research group,serum IL -17 after treatment of 1 year and 2 years reduced,while IL -35 rose (t =9.162,14.522, 10.235,14.522,all P <0.05).And IL -17 after treatment of 2 years was lower than that after treatment of 1 year,IL-35 was higher than after treatment of 1 year(t =5.795,7.731,all P <0.05).(5)Correlation analysis showed that the serum IL -35 and the level of IL -17 showed a negative correlation(r =-0.36,P <0.05).Conclusion Effect of specific immune treatment on children with allergic rhinitis is better,specific immune treatment can improve the clinical symptoms,inhibit IL -17,promote IL35 and improve lung function and quality of life of patients.
2.Expression of endostatin in ischemic myocardium of myocardial infarction rats
Yuying ZHANG ; Weihu FAN ; Yuying MA ; Xia JIANG ; Yong LI
Chinese Journal of Pathophysiology 2000;0(10):-
AIM: To study the expression of endostatin in ischemic myocardium of myocardial infarction(MI) rats in various periods and the correlation with VEGF expression and microvascular density(MVD).METHODS: Thirty-two male Sprague-Dawley rats after myocardial infarction were randomly divided into 7,14,21 and 28 days group.The sham group was normal control group(eight rats in each group).The expression of endostatin,VEGF and MVD in ischemic myocardium were observed by immunohistochemistry.RESULTS: The expression of endostatin significantly increased in the ischemic myocardium after MI,peaked at 7 days,then gradually decreased at 14,21 and 28 days.The endostatin level at 28 days was the same as the shams.The changing trends of expression of endostatin in ischemic myocardium after MI were similar to that of VEGF and were significantly correlated with the MVD.CONCLUSION: The expression of endostatin increased in ischemic myocardium of myocardial infarction rats.The changing trends of endostatin were similar to that of VEGF and positively correlated with the MVD.These data suggest that endostatin may modulate ischemic myocardium angiogenesis after myocardial infarction.
3.Optimization of experimental parameters for quantitative NMR (qNMR) and its application in quantitative analysis of traditional Chinese medicines.
Xiaoli MA ; Pingping ZOU ; Wei LEI ; Pengfei TU ; Yong JIANG
Acta Pharmaceutica Sinica 2014;49(9):1248-57
Quantitative NMR (qNMR) is a technology based on the principle of NMR. This technology does not need the references of the determined components, which supplies a solution for the problem of reference scarcity in the quantitative analysis of traditional Chinese medicines. Moreover, this technology has the advantages of easy operation, non-destructiveness for the determined sample, high accuracy and repeatability, in comparison with HPLC, LC-MS and GC-MS. NMR technology has achieved quantum leap in sensitivity and accuracy with the development of NMR hardware. In addition, the choice of appropriate experimental parameters of the pre-treatment and measurement procedure as well as the post-acquisition processing is also important for obtaining high-quality and reproducible NMR spectra. This review summarizes the principle of qHNMR, the various experimental parameters affecting the accuracy and the precision of qHNMR, such as signal to noise ratio, relaxation delay, pulse width, acquisition time, window function, phase correction and baseline correction, and their corresponding optimized methods. Moreover, the application of qHNMR in the fields of quantitation of single or multi-components of traditional Chinese medicines, the purity detection of references, and the quality analysis of foods has been discussed. In addition, the existing questions and the future application prospects of qNMR in natural product areas are also presented.
4.Biology and Future Clinical Perspectives of Adipose-tissue Derived Mesenchymal Stem Cells
Yong-Jiang MA ; Yu-Gu LI ; Zhong-Ying DOU ;
China Biotechnology 2006;0(05):-
Adipose-tissue mesenchymal stem cells, is one kind of multipotent stem cells, can differentiate into adipogenic, osteogenic, chondrogenic, myogenic cells and so on in vitro and in vivo. Human adipose tissue is plentiful, easily harvested in large quantity with little patient discomfort. Adipose-tissue derived mesenchymal stem cells may be an alternative stem cell source for mesenchymal tissue regeneration and engineering without ethical consideration of embryonic stem cells and severe pain resulted by bone marrow procurement. The research work on adipose-tissue mesenchymal stem cells and future clinical perspectives were reviewed.

7.Investigation of curative effect on renal cancer patients adopting thymopetidum combined with cytokine-induced killer cells in peroperative period
Wei ZHAO ; Longbin CAO ; Yong JIANG ; Shiming ZHOU ; Jiangsong LI ; Zheng MA ; Rong SUN
Chinese Journal of Postgraduates of Medicine 2015;38(7):502-505
Objective To explore the change of cellular immune function in renal cancer patients adopting thymopetidum (TP-5) combined with cytokine-induced killer cells (CIK) in peroperative period,and evaluate its curative effect.Methods Forty-one cases of Ⅰ-Ⅲ stage renal cancer patients adopting CIK treatment postoperatively were enrolled in this study for retrospective analysis.According to applicating condition of TP-5,the patients were divided into two groups:16 cases of combination group (TP-5+CIK) and 25 cases of CIK group.The patients in combination group were given TP-5 intramscular injection everyday from preoperative 1 d to postoperative 3 weeks,once a day.Peripheral blood mononuclear cell was collected in the patients of two groups,which was cultivated for 2 weeks and then transfused.Fasting peripheral blood 1 week (before collected peripheral blood mononuclear cell),3 weeks (before CIK retransfusion),4 weeks(after CIK retransfusion for 1 week) and 5 weeks(after CIK retransfusion for 2 weeks) after operation were examined,the peripheral blood T cell subgroups (CD3+,CD4+,CD8+) and nature killer cell (NK cell) levels were detected using flow cytometry.Results At 1 week and 3 weeks (before CIK) after operation,the levels of CD3+,CD4+/CD8+ and NK cell in combination group were significantly higher than those in CIK group:1 week after operation:0.542 ± 0.063 vs.0.491 ± 0.054,0.94 ± 0.09 vs.0.90 ± 0.12,0.247 ± 0.025 vs.0.223 ± 0.033;3weeks after operation:0.641 ±0.058 vs.0.587 ±0.062,1.71 ±0.13 vs.1.02 ±0.07,0.319 ±0.038 vs.0.264 ± 0.047).There were significantly differences (P< 0.05).At 4 weeks after operation,the levels of CD3+,CD4+/CD8+ and NK cell in combination group were significantly higher than those in CIK group:0.698 ± 0.041vs.0.649 ± 0.050,2.01 ± 0.11 vs.1.64 ± 0.09,0.331 ± 0.029 vs.0.289 ± 0.034.There were significantly differences (P < 0.05).At 5 weeks after operation,the levels of CD3+,CD4+/CD8+ and NK cell in two grotups were no significant difference (P > 0.05).At 4 and 5 weeks after operation,the levels of CD3+,CD4+/CD8+ and NK cell in two groups were significantly higher than those of 3 weeks after operation (P < 0.05).None of patients occurred acratia,hyperpyrexia,shivering and so on.Conclusions The application of TP-5 treatment in peroperative period can promote the recovery of cellular immune function,which has synergistic effect with CIK.The value of TP-5 is worthy of promotion.
8.Clinicopathological significance of lymphovascular invasion in high-grade pT1 bladder cancer after transurethral resection of bladder tumor
Hui LI ; Xingkang JIANG ; Baojie MA ; Shiyong QI ; Chao WANG ; Baomin QIAO ; Yong XU
Chinese Journal of Urology 2015;36(2):126-130
Objective To explore the clinicopathological significance of the presence of lymphovascular invasion (LVI) in the high-grade stage pT1 bladder cancer (BC) after first transurethral resection of bladder tumor (TURBT).Methods The retrospective study was performed with 27 patients of high-grade stage pT1 BC after first TURBT from January 2006 to December 2011,and another 54 patients were matched as negative control in terms of gender,age,pathological pattern,grading and staging.All the data were calculated by using SPSS17.0 software.Qualitative variables were compared by using chi-square test.The Kaplan-Meier method was used to calculate total survival and cancer-specific survival and differences were assessed with the Log-rank statistic.Results Twenty-four patients (89%) experienced cancer recurrence in LVI group,while 19 cases (35%) experienced recurrence in control group.Progress developed in 56% (15/27) and 24% (13/54) in the 2 groups respectively.LVI was detected to be a prognostic factor for overall recurrence (x2 =20.845,P<0.001) and progress (x2 =7.887,P =0.005) in patients with high-grade T1 stage BC.Furthermore,overall survival and recurrence-free survival according to the presence or absence of LVI was 54±6 months and 84±3 months,17±5 months and 67±5 months,respectively.LVI was proved to be associated with worse overall survival (x2=13.443,P<0.001) and recurrence free survival (x2=33.094,P<0.001).Conclusion In patients with high-grade T1 stage BC,LVI in first TURBT specimens predicts disease recurrence,progression and overall recurrence and recurrence free survival.
9.Effect of YC-1 on the hypoxia-induced proliferation of HPASMCs and the P53 expression
Mingxing LI ; Deqi JIANG ; Yan WANG ; Yanjiao MA ; Shanshan YU ; Yong WANG
Basic & Clinical Medicine 2015;(10):1303-1307
Objective_To investigate the effects of hypoxia-inducible factor-1 alpha ( HIF-1α) inhibitor YC-1 on hy-poxia induced human pulmonary artery smooth muscle cells ( HPASMCs) proliferation, apoptosis and the expression of P53, and to explore the molecular mechanism in the processes.Methods_HPASMCs were cultured in DMEM me-dium supplemented with 10%FBS in vitro.Then divided them into four groups:normoxia, hypoxia and hypoxia+YC-1(0.01 and 0.05 mmol/L).Cell proliferation was measured by CCK-8 and apoptosis was detected by flow cytom-etry.The expressions of HIF-1αand P53 were tested by Western blot, and the mRNA expression of P53 was tested by RT-PCR.Results_Hypoxia can promote the proliferation of HPASMCs.Treatment of HPASMCs with different concentrations of YC-1 intervention for 24h obviously dropped proliferation rate (P<0.05), and the apoptosis rate increased significantly (P<0.05).YC-1 can also down-regulate the expression of HIF-1αand up-regulate the ex-pression of P53 significantly ( P<0.05 ) .Conclusions_YC-1 can inhibit hypoxia-induced HPASMCs proliferation and promote apoptosis, the mechanism is potentially related to the up-regulation of P53 expression.
10.Association of viscera1 fat area measured by bioe1ectrica1 impedance ana1ysis with sex, age and ;metabo1ic risK factors
Fan YANG ; Kang LI ; Ying YANG ; Yan ZHANG ; Yanjun GONG ; Wei MA ; Jie JIANG ; Yong HUO
Chinese Journal of Interventional Cardiology 2016;24(3):134-141
Objective To investigate the differences in visceral fat area measured by bioelectrical impedance analysis in different sex and age groups, and explore the relationship between visceral fat area and other metabolic risk factors. Methods This study enrolled 72 in-patients in the department of cardiology in Peking University First Hospital between August, 2014 and October, 2014. The visceral fat area and the subcutaneous fat area were measured by DUALSCAN HDS-2000 in all patients. Results were compared between different sex and age groups and the relationship between visceral fat area and metabolic risk factors were analyzed. Resu1ts Male had larger visceral fat area than female [ ( 114. 04 ± 38. 27 ) cm2 vs. (92. 09 ±30. 57)cm2, P=0. 019], while female had larger subcutaneous fat areas than male [(223. 92 ± 73. 58)cm2 vs. (270. 35 ± 82. 13) cm2, P =0. 019] . Subcutaneous fat area and visceral fat area were positively correlated in both male ( r=0. 777, P﹤0. 001) and female ( r=0. 601, P=0. 002). There were no significant differences in visceral fat area among different age groups (P=0. 582). And visceral fat area had a positive correlation with body mass index (r=0. 748, P﹤0. 001), waist-hip ratio (r=0. 577, P﹤0. 001), abdominal circumference (r =0. 752, P ﹤0. 001) and HbA1c levels (r =0. 413, P =0. 001). Conc1usions There are sex differences in visceral fat area and subcutaneous fat area. The visceral fat area max be related to blood glucose levels and presence of diabetes.
